The small lump sum rules allow someone aged 55 or over to take a lump sum of no more than 10,000 so long as that extinguishes their rights under the scheme (occupational) or arrangement (personal pension or stakeholder) plan. There are some cases where consolidation may not be a good idea, including where old pensions have valuable features (for example, guaranteed annuity rates) not available with new pensions.
